Hajder Responds to Ceban's Threats: "You Will Be the First Mayor to Bury His City in Garbage.

Summary by radiomoldova.md
Environment Minister Gheorghe Hajder accuses the mayor of the capital, Ion Ceban, of politicising the waste crisis and the lack of concrete solutions, saying that the building "does nothing but look for unauthorized waste pickers for the political PR, while the state is running a national project to modernise waste management.

Instead of solutions, the exchange of views between Mayor Ion Ceban and Environment Minister Gheorghe Hajder takes place on the basis of the waste crisis in the suburbs of Chisinau. The Minister accuses the mayor of causing the system's blockades and qualifies his mandate as a "catastrophe." The answer comes after Ion Ceban accuses the government of being involved in an illegal waste management scheme.
